### Websocket Compression — Runbook Fragment

Harborlink supports per-message deflate, but it trades CPU for bandwidth. On small payloads the overhead is a net loss; on bulk sync frames it saves roughly 60%. Enable it only on the sync tier, never the presence tier. If CPU saturates, disable and drain. Current sync-tier settings are listed below.

service settings:
BRIIX_PIN=8582
BRIIX_TENANT=raleth
BRIIX_METRICS_HOST=metrics.briix.urlaqstack.example
BRIIX_SEAL=seal_c11ef522
BRIIX_STANDBY_TEAM=ulaok

### Escalation: Billing Worker Blue-Green Deploys

If a green-slot deploy of the Ledgerline billing worker fails health checks twice, do not retry. Flip traffic back to blue via the deploy console and freeze the pipeline. Capture the worker logs from the failed slot before it's reaped. Then escalate to the payments platform team at the address below.

escalation mailbox, bagef-bagag: oliax.drumir.jorath@crelvolabs.test

# Build Provenance: Fennwick Cache Layer

Every build of the Fennwick bloom filter that fronts the Ostermill key-value store is produced by the hermetic pipeline and stamped with its source revision. Support staff verifying a customer's deployed version should compare the stamped revision against the release ledger, not the binary date. Each shipped artifact carries exactly one provenance token, which is recorded directly below this line.

session token of bajog-tafop = htk31_14e40a443565b0a3cf3b16fac72e009